Southwest Airlines Escapes $11M Penalty After DOT Review

The U.S. Department of Transportation announced that a proposed $11 million fine against Southwest Airlines has been waived following a review of compliance and operational records. The penalty had been initially proposed over alleged violations related to flight cancellations and customer service obligations.

DOT officials stated that Southwest demonstrated corrective actions, including improved operational procedures, increased staffing for customer support, and adjustments in scheduling practices. These measures were deemed sufficient to address the concerns that led to the proposed fine.

Southwest Airlines welcomed the decision, noting that it reflects the company’s ongoing commitment to service reliability and compliance with federal regulations. Airline representatives emphasized that the waiver allows the company to focus resources on improving operational efficiency and passenger experience.

The DOT said it will continue monitoring airline compliance nationwide to ensure that carriers maintain service standards and address customer concerns promptly. This case underscores the federal agency’s dual approach of enforcement coupled with oversight and cooperation.
